Jeremy PatzerElectoral record
| 2021 Canadian federal election: Cypress Hills—Grasslands |
| Party |
Candidate |
Votes | % | | Expenditures |
|
Conservative | Jeremy Patzer | 24,518 | 71.53 | –9.6 | $35,741.95 |
|
New Democratic | Alex McPhee | 3,604 | 10.51 | +1.0 | $26,349.39 |
|
People's | Charles Reginald Hislop | 2,826 | 8.24 | +5.4 | $0.00 |
|
Liberal | Mackenzie Hird | 1,492 | 4.35 | +0.1 | $2,023.58 |
|
Maverick | Mark Skagen | 1,360 | 3.97 | +3.97 | $7,334.65 |
|
Green | Carol Vandale | 284 | 0.83 | –1.1 | $0.00 |
|
Independent | Maria Rose Lewans | 193 | 0.56 | –0.01 | $0.00 |
| Total valid votes/expense limit |
34,277 | 99.6 | – | $122,866.74 |
| Total rejected ballots |
145 | 0.04 |
| Turnout |
34,422 | 67 |
| Eligible voters |
49,606 |
|
Conservative hold |
Swing |
+3.2 |
| Source: Elections Canada[5] |
| 2019 Canadian federal election: Cypress Hills—Grasslands |
| Party |
Candidate |
Votes | % | | Expenditures |
|
Conservative | Jeremy Patzer | 31,140 | 81.1 | +11.91 | $41,250.21 |
|
New Democratic | Trevor Peterson | 3,666 | 9.5 | -3.71 | $10,304.53 |
|
Liberal | William Caton | 1,595 | 4.2 | -10.66 | $5,954.44 |
|
People's | Lee Harding | 1,075 | 2.8 | - | $3,064.62 |
|
Green | Bill Clary | 719 | 1.9 | -0.84 | $0.00 |
|
Independent | Maria Lewans | 220 | 0.6 | - | none listed |
| Total valid votes/expense limit |
38,415 | 100.0 |
| Total rejected ballots |
259 |
| Turnout |
38,674 | 77.2 |
| Eligible voters |
50,111 |
|
Conservative hold |
Swing |
+7.81 |
| Source: Elections Canada[6][7] |
